@visactor/vtable
Version:
canvas table width high performance
31 lines (30 loc) • 946 B
TypeScript
import { tableThemeIsChanged } from './themes/themes';
import { TableTheme } from './themes/theme-define';
import type { ITableThemeDefine } from './ts-types';
export declare const DARK: TableTheme;
export declare const BRIGHT: TableTheme;
export declare const ARCO: TableTheme;
export declare const DEFAULT: TableTheme;
export declare const SIMPLIFY: TableTheme;
export declare const theme: {
TableTheme: typeof TableTheme;
};
export declare function of(value: ITableThemeDefine | string | undefined | null): TableTheme | null;
export declare function get(): {
[key: string]: TableTheme;
};
export { tableThemeIsChanged };
export { ITableThemeDefine, TableTheme };
declare const _default: {
DARK: TableTheme;
BRIGHT: TableTheme;
ARCO: TableTheme;
DEFAULT: TableTheme;
SIMPLIFY: TableTheme;
theme: {
TableTheme: typeof TableTheme;
};
of: typeof of;
get: typeof get;
};
export default _default;